Like any new project, the first release came with a few hiccups — but those have been quickly ironed out. I ran into some issues with the upload folder structure and permissions for promotional banners and screenshots. This caused some upload errors for users submitting their sites. The problem’s now fully resolved, and the upload system works smoothly.
I also took the opportunity to clean up and correct several file-related issues across key parts of the software, including:header.php
, edit-site.php
, submit.php
, header-new.php
, screenshot-settings.php
, screenshotservice.php
, out.php
, voting-rules.php
, config.sample.php
, functions.php
, manage-sites.php
, index.php
, and approve-sites.php
.
These fixes were mainly aimed at improving stability and consistency, ensuring that AdminToplist runs cleanly without throwing unnecessary errors or warnings. A few minor bugs behind the scenes have also been addressed, making the overall experience faster and more reliable.
